The process of making that your organization follow all the rules, guidelines, principles, strategies and moral laws is known as Compliance or controls. The compliance is vital for your organization as it ensures your organization and overcome  failures and risks. Implementing it helps your organization forestall and recognize infringement of rules, which shields your association from fines and claims. There are three most common types of compliancesthat the organization may be adhered to: (Cederquist, 2007)

Regulatory and legal compliance

Regulatory and legal compliance is a crucial aspect of the modern business world. It protects a business' resources and reputation. Companies must be ethical and comply with the law.These regulations exist to protect the public and the economy. It should be a part of your strategy, regardless whether its internal or external, ensuring compliance with regulations is essential for to the success of your business. In fact, compliance is essential for your company's reputation. It's essential to keep the public informed. A good program can help improve your reputation and increase profits. In addition to ensuring that the company is compliant with laws, organizations must also make sure that they are implementing a comprehensive compliance program.

Regulatory and legal compliance is a vital aspect of a business's operations. A company's reputation is often at stake, and it can result in significant fines and legal penalties. A well-developed Regulatory and Legal Compliance program should help organizations maintain a high level of brand trust and productivity. A comprehensive program must be audit-ready and be regularly monitored. Its aim is to protect the company and avoid fines, and this requires a solid relationship between the two departments. The underlying goal is to ensure that a company does not violate laws. (Moreira, 2006)

IT Compliance

IT Compliance is a critical aspect of business success.IT compliance management system is very important in managing IT risk and comply with various regulations. Implementing IT compliance is very important in achieving compliance. Once you have a solid IT compliance strategy in place, you must implement it across the organization. This way, you will know which controls are effective and which ones need to be improved. Once you're compliant, you will be able to focus on making improvements to your processes. This will help your business grow and protect itself. The more you automate IT compliance, the better you achieve the goals.

As the requirements of IT compliance continue to increase, the number of companies that use it is increasing. It is also more challenging to meet the standards, as auditors are probing deeper than ever. They are holding companies accountable for following industry standards and raising the bar. Although IT compliance is an essential aspect of business success, it is also a complex process. The complexity of IT compliance is growing and auditors are getting deeper than ever. While it is important for organizations to be compliant with industry standards, the difficulty of maintaining compliance is too great. Without a single system of record, IT compliance is difficult to achieve. However, most corporate cultures are built around guidelines that can be easily followed. This can help you in creating a compliant culture and keeping your organization protected from legal and regulatory liabilities. Furthermore, the benefits of an IT compliance software solution can help you gain visibility into the main issues and track remediation status for non-compliance events.

IT Audit Function

An IT auditor is a person who performs IT audits. This role encompasses the evaluation of the security of an organization's systems and processes. The scope of an IT audit is broad, and it can include the physical security of data centers, logical security of databases, servers, networks, and applications.It helps an organization measuring whether its information system is secure and available when needed. The integrity of information is measured by how timely and reliable it is. These IT auditors help a business ensure that it is meeting all of its goals. A good IT audit can help an organization stay on top of its latest technology advances and develop more efficient ways to manage its information systems. (Soh, 2011)
